    However, if you intend to use the car here are the directions: The Cinque Terre can be reached by car from La Spezia (14 Km) with the S.P. n ° 370 "Cinque Terre coast". After exiting at the "LA SPEZIA-S.STEFANO MAGRA" exit of the A12 Genoa-Livorno or A15 Parma-La Spezia motorway. From the tollbooth, follow the signs for La Spezia and once in ...

    All parking areas in Cinque Terre, Levanto and La Spezia are marked on the map. The best thing to do would be to leave the car in La Spezia and take the train to Cinque Terre (approx. 8 minutes to Riomaggiore, the nearest village).. If you are on vacation outside the peak tourist season, you will find parking available in the morning, even in the parking lots in Levanto and Monterosso.

  7. Getting around: by foot, train or boat. There are basically three ways to move from one village to another; you either walk, take the train or the boat. The walking trail is 12 kilometers and runs along the coast through all five villages from Riomaggiore in the south to Monterosso in the north. Check the status.
